| 查看: 4500 | 回复: 9 | ||||
[求助]
关于模拟离子液体力场的选择(opls-aa)
|
|
各位虫子们,大家模拟离子液体一般用什么力场呀? 我选择用opls_aa力场,因为这个力场中有专门的离子液体的力场。我用的lammps软件。在模拟中,问题好多,跑着跑着,原子就会missing。我的初始位置,分子间隔的挺远,大约10埃,我dump force后发现,力都好大,不清楚啥个原因。 我想换个力场试试,不知哪个力场好点。 谢谢大家了。 |
» 收录本帖的淘帖专辑推荐
分子模拟要术 | 分子动力学-初级问题资源 |
» 猜你喜欢
天津工业大学郑柳春团队欢迎化学化工、高分子化学或有机合成方向的博士生和硕士生加入
已经有4人回复
康复大学泰山学者周祺惠团队招收博士研究生
已经有6人回复
AI论文写作工具:是科研加速器还是学术作弊器?
已经有3人回复
孩子确诊有中度注意力缺陷
已经有6人回复
2026博士申请-功能高分子,水凝胶方向
已经有6人回复
论文投稿,期刊推荐
已经有4人回复
硕士和导师闹得不愉快
已经有13人回复
请问2026国家基金面上项目会启动申2停1吗
已经有5人回复
同一篇文章,用不同账号投稿对编辑决定是否送审有没有影响?
已经有3人回复
RSC ADV状态问题
已经有4人回复
» 本主题相关商家推荐: (我也要在这里推广)
» 本主题相关价值贴推荐,对您同样有帮助:
请教关于materials studio建模和OPLS力场
已经有7人回复
【求助】请问如何下载OPLS-AA力场
已经有7人回复
043114076
木虫 (正式写手)
- 应助: 49 (小学生)
- 金币: 3364.9
- 散金: 52
- 红花: 23
- 帖子: 788
- 在线: 369.5小时
- 虫号: 570592
- 注册: 2008-06-07
- 性别: GG
- 专业: 理论和计算化学
2楼2013-01-27 18:56:18
cfmzxf84
木虫 (正式写手)
- 应助: 4 (幼儿园)
- 金币: 5023.4
- 散金: 822
- 红花: 1
- 帖子: 907
- 在线: 328.6小时
- 虫号: 814536
- 注册: 2009-07-23
- 专业: 化学环境污染与健康
3楼2013-01-27 20:44:33
|
是用Pauda他们组的力场吗?二面角只有三个参数v1,v2,v3。我现在是刚开始研究这个,这个问题已经困了我好几天了,一直没找出啥问题来。希望你花一点点时间看看我的输入文件吧。 LAMMPS input file units real boundary p p p atom_style full #uncharged molecules, with bond, angle, dihedral, improper dihedral bond_style harmonic angle_style harmonic dihedral_style opls pair_style lj/cut/coul/long 12 pair_modify mix geometric tail yes kspace_style ewald 1.0e-4 #read_restart restart.mix.* read_data data.il #read_restart restart.mix.* #fix 1 all shake 0.0001 20 10 b 3 neighbor 2.0 bin neigh_modify delay 3 every 1 check yes #delay 3 fix 2 all langevin 300.0 300.0 0.2 48279 fix 3 all nve (文献上说可以先布朗运动下,所以我也设置了了一下) timestep 0.1 dump 1 all custom 20000 dump.atom.*.lammpstrj xu yu zu dump 2 all custom 20000 dump.force.* id mol type element fx fy fz dump_modify 1 flush yes dump_modify 2 flush yes thermo_style custom step temp press etotal vol lx ly lz thermo 1000 thermo_modify flush yes run 1000000 我是做的(mmpy)(tsfi)这个分子,就两对分子。我真的不知道哪里有问题。。。 |
4楼2013-01-28 03:07:34
Bessel
木虫 (正式写手)
- 模拟EPI: 2
- 应助: 47 (小学生)
- 金币: 1505.5
- 散金: 4755
- 红花: 8
- 帖子: 609
- 在线: 234.1小时
- 虫号: 370174
- 注册: 2007-05-13
- 专业: 凝聚态物性I:结构、力学和
【答案】应助回帖
★ ★ ★ ★ ★
感谢参与,应助指数 +1
wup123: 金币+5, ★★★很有帮助 2013-01-28 11:02:36
感谢参与,应助指数 +1
wup123: 金币+5, ★★★很有帮助 2013-01-28 11:02:36
|
有原子missing的问题,可能是你的初始构型做的不好,原子相互作用力过大。这和具体是什么力场无关,最好在run命令之前加上minimize命令,可能解决你的问题。 具体的看这里:http://lammps.sandia.gov/doc/minimize.html 还有你的in文件里: fix 2 all langevin 300.0 300.0 0.2 48279 fix 3 all nve (文献上说可以先布朗运动下,所以我也设置了了一下) 更正一下,这个不是真的让体系作布朗运动,而是利用郎之万方程来控温的。但是这个不是问题的关键。 |
5楼2013-01-28 04:00:23
6楼2013-01-28 22:32:27
Bessel
木虫 (正式写手)
- 模拟EPI: 2
- 应助: 47 (小学生)
- 金币: 1505.5
- 散金: 4755
- 红花: 8
- 帖子: 609
- 在线: 234.1小时
- 虫号: 370174
- 注册: 2007-05-13
- 专业: 凝聚态物性I:结构、力学和
7楼2013-01-29 02:58:58
|
我在nve系综下跑的minimize。我的参数是 minimize 1.0e-4 1.0e-6 100 1000 min_style hftn min_modify dmax 0.2 我的结果是:(我从log里面拷出来的) minimize 1.0e-4 1.0e-6 100 1000 WARNING: Resetting reneighboring criteria during minimization (min.cpp:167) Ewald initialization ... G vector = 0.227629 vectors: actual 1d max = 2748 10 4630 Memory usage per processor = 24.4557 Mbytes Step Temp E_pair E_mol TotEng Press 0 0 161.97025 59.620071 221.59032 -139.69835 52 0 139.99619 32.197295 172.19348 -13.155359 Loop time of 0.369925 on 48 procs for 52 steps with 72 atoms Minimization stats: Stopping criterion = energy tolerance Energy initial, next-to-last, final = 221.590316114 172.205685403 172.193484683 Force two-norm initial, final = 334.999 8.36533 Force max component initial, final = 89.5407 2.13135 Final line search alpha, max atom move = 0.000551252 0.00117491 Iterations, force evaluations = 52 255 Pair time (%) = 0.000742118 (0.200613) Bond time (%) = 0.000933076 (0.252234) Kspce time (%) = 0.182548 (49.3473) Neigh time (%) = 0 (0) Comm time (%) = 0.176163 (47.6214) Outpt time (%) = 0 (0) Other time (%) = 0.00953816 (2.57841) Nlocal: 1.5 ave 21 max 0 min Histogram: 44 0 0 0 0 0 1 1 0 2 Nghost: 38.5625 ave 72 max 0 min Histogram: 12 0 0 3 6 3 7 2 1 14 Neighs: 27.2708 ave 471 max 0 min Histogram: 44 0 0 0 2 0 0 0 1 1 Total # of neighbors = 1309 Ave neighs/atom = 18.1806 Ave special neighs/atom = 10.2222 Neighbor list builds = 0 Dangerous builds = 0 min_style hftn min_modify dmax 0.2 真是太谢谢你了。。。 今天我又这样跑了跑:就是在nvt系综下,timestep从0.1开始,每100000步增加0.1,结果到了1后竟然没有错误提示了,但是每个原子的受力力还在几十多左右。 |
8楼2013-01-29 09:46:56
qphll
金虫 (正式写手)
- 模拟EPI: 10
- 应助: 18 (小学生)
- 金币: 2708.7
- 散金: 2294
- 红花: 8
- 帖子: 554
- 在线: 227.1小时
- 虫号: 89654
- 注册: 2005-08-29
- 性别: GG
- 专业: 碳素材料与超硬材料

9楼2013-02-08 13:03:14
10楼2013-02-15 10:53:51













回复此楼
